Dual-Hose Design


Dual-Hose Design involves the utilization of two separate hoses for air intake and exhaust, optimizing cooling performance. The standout characteristic of this design is its ability to maintain a constant level of air pressure within the room, enhancing overall cooling efficiency. This design is favored for its ability to cool spaces quickly and effectively. However, a potential downside could be the slightly more complex installation process.

Room Size Considerations
Determining BTU Requirements
Determining the British Thermal Unit (BTU) requirements of your space is fundamental in selecting the perfect Perfect Aire model. BTU is a measurement of how much heat an AC unit can remove from a room within an hour. Calculating the BTU requirements involves considering various factors such as the room's square footage, ceiling height, insulation, number of occupants, and sunlight exposure. Matching the BTU capacity effectively to your room's specifications ensures efficient cooling without unnecessary energy wastage.
Matching Unit Capacity to Room Size
Matching the unit's capacity to your room size is paramount for ensuring the AC operates optimally. An undersized unit will struggle to cool the space adequately, leading to energy inefficiency, while an oversized unit may cycle on and off frequently, reducing comfort levels and increasing energy bills. Understanding the correlation between unit capacity and room size guarantees that you select a Perfect Aire model that is well-suited for your specific cooling needs.

Dehumidification Function
The dehumidification function in a portable AC unit removes excess moisture from the air, contributing to a more comfortable indoor environment. This feature is particularly beneficial in humid climates where high levels of moisture can lead to discomfort and mold growth. By selecting a model with reliable dehumidification capabilities, you can enjoy enhanced air quality and improved comfort levels in your living spaces.
Remote Control Options
Remote control options provide convenience and flexibility in operating your Perfect Aire unit. With a remote control, you can adjust temperature settings, fan speed, and modes from anywhere in the room, eliminating the need to constantly approach the unit for manual adjustments. This feature ensures effortless control and customization to suit your cooling preferences efficiently.
Programmable Timer Settings
Programmable timer settings offer the convenience of pre-setting your AC's operation schedule to align with your daily routine. By programming specific start and stop times, you can optimize energy usage by cooling your space only when needed, reducing running costs and improving overall efficiency. This feature is especially useful for ensuring comfort during sleeping hours or when away from home, making it a valuable addition to your Perfect Aire unit.
